Pauline Shirley Hommema, 96, of Rockford passed away Tuesday, January 29, 2019. Born February 28, 1922, in Sorum, South Dakota, the daughter of Foss E. and Margaret W. (Jones) Simonds. Graduated from Rockford Central High School. Married Eugene C. Hommema on February 28, 1942, in Huntsville, Alabama. Employed 14 years for Electrolux in Rockford and 16 years for Jack E. Puckett, Sr., as a bookkeeper, retiring in 1984. Longtime member of Riverside Community Church. Pauline and Gene enjoyed traveling across the United States and spent winters in Florida for 19 years. Survivors include her sister-in-law, Darleen Simonds of Beloit, Wisconsin; nephew, Gary (Carol) Simonds of Gainesville, Florida; nieces, Sandra (Jim) Norgart of Rockford, Nancy Ferguson of Poplar Grove and Joanne (Allen) Thompson of Pecatonica; and dear friends, Lynn Alberts, Brenda Mullins and Gail Rotello. Predeceased by her parents; husband; and brother, Donald Simonds.
